請為孩子歡渡一個開心的夏天! 播道兒童之家「兒童日間院護服務」特別推出一系列精彩繽紛的夏日及暑期託管及活動 (5-8月),專為特殊學習需要小學生設計,讓他們在學習與樂趣中成長!報名從速,萬勿錯過!

活動目標:

孩子為中心:配合孩子特別需要,度身訂造不同發展性活動及SEN訓練

活動對象:

就讀主流小學,被評估為有特殊學習需要 (S.E.N.) 的6-13歲兒童
(於日間缺乏適當人士照顧的綜援或低收入家庭之孩子為主,一般家庭亦可)

暑期「兒童日間院護服務」 (14/7/2025 – 22/8/2025 星期一至五 9a.m. – 6p.m.):

10 Years – from Project 2Rs to 3R

Looking back at the past 10 years, this Project has undergone a metamorphosis from 2Rs to 3R (Note 1).
As a pioneer project of wholistic care for children and youth in residential homes, the Committee Board Members and Superintendents of three agencies including Evangel Children’s Home, Precious Blood Children’s Village and Sisters of the Good Shepherd formulated proposals and procedures, looked for cooperation partners and funders to help support this project. Their vision to extend such all-rounded care to the 4,000 admitted residential children in Hong Kong still exist.

《Set Sights on the Ideal Realm》-  Natalie

Natalie (alias) had to receive foster care services since birth as her mother was unsuitable to take care of her. The foster family lived peacefully until she entered the turbulent adolescence. Such dramatic changes finally resulted in the arrangement of her placement in a children’s residential home. Emotional Roller Coaster
